The latest officially reported population of Belize was 417,072 in 2024 vs 36,559,233 people in Poland in 2024.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Belize's population is 430,409 people compared to 35,806,942 in Poland.

Population statistics:

  • Poland's population is 83.2 times bigger than Belize's.
  • Belize is ranked the 171st most populous country in the world, while Poland is the 47th.
  • The countries together account for 0.44% of the world: 0.005% for Belize vs 0.43% for Poland.
  • For the last 10 years, Belize has had an average growth rate of +1.83% per year vs -0.36% in Poland.
  • Since 2006, the population of Belize has increased from 288K people to 430K (49.5% growth), while Poland has declined from 38.1M to 35.8M (6.12% decline).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Belize increased by 76,827 people (a 26.7% growth), while Poland lost 171,180 people (a 0.45% decline).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Belize gained 65,704 people (a 18% growth), while Poland's population decreased by 2,163,145 people (a 5.7% decline).

Belize was ranked 173rd most populous country in 2006 and is 171st in 2026. Poland was ranked 32nd in 2006 and ranked 47th now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Belize's population will grow by 20.7% to 519,389 people with a rank change from 171st to 172nd. The population of Poland will decrease by 13.1% to 31,107,894 people and rank change from 47th to 62nd.

Belize is projected to reach its peak in 2063 at 532K people, while Poland's population already peaked in 1998 at 38.7M people and is projected to decrease to 18.4M people by 2100.

Over the last 10 years, 79.6% of the population change in Belize is from natural causes (a gain of 54,754 people) and 20.4% is from migration (a gain of 14,073 people). In Poland 41.4% is from natural causes (a loss of 675,443 people) and 58.6% is from migration (a gain of 955,766 people).

As of 2024, 68,706 residents or 16.5% of the population were not native-born in Belize, compared to 1,739,901 people or 4.5% in Poland.
